Tiān Lán Sky Color

#5db3ff

Tiān Lán Sky is calm, cool-toned shade of cool cyan. It is better contrasting with white. This color combines beautifully with warm red, warm green or warm magenta

Inverse Color #a24c00
Complementary Color #ffa95d
Color Shade: cool cyan (208.15° hue)
Color Temperature: cool
Lightness: 68.24% (better contrasting with white)

Conversion Table

In a RGB color space, hex #5db3ff is made of 18% red, 34% green and 48% blue. In a HSL mode Tiān Lán Sky has a hue angle of 208.15°,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 68.24%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#5db3ff is made of 63.53% cyan, 29.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 0% black ink.

HEX #5db3ff
RGB Decimal rgb(93,179,255)
RGB Percentage 18%, 34%, 48%
CMYK 63.53, 29.8, 0, 0
HSL hsl(208.15,100%,68.24%)
HSV (or HSB) hsv(208.15,63.53%,100%)
CIE-LAB lab(70.7241,-3.2703,-45.2923)
XYZ xyz(38.6843,41.7874,100.6346)
